Let X be a projective scheme over a field k and let A be the local ring at the vertex of the affine cone of X under some embedding . We prove that, when char(k)>0, the Lyubeznik numbers λi,j(A) are intrinsic numerical invariants of X, i.e., λi,j(A) depend only on X, but not on the embedding.  相似文献

Taking G to be a Chevalley group of rank at least 3 and U to be the unipotent radical of a Borel subgroup B,an extremal subgroup A is an abelian normal subgroup of U which is not contained in the intersection of all the unipotent radicals of the rank 1 parabolic subgroups of G containing B. If there is an unique rank 1 parabolic subgroup P of G containing B with the property that A is not contained in the unipotent radical of P,then A is called a unique node extremal subgroup. In this paper we investigate the embedding of unique node extremal subgroups in U and prove that,apart from some specified cases,such a subgroup is contained in the unipotent radical of a certain maximal parabolic subgroup.  相似文献

Consider an adjunction <F,U;n,c>: K. → A, T = <T,n,u> the monad it induces in K and ø: A → KT the comparison functor, KT being the category of T-algebras. By ø*: Proj UProj UT we denote the restriction and co-restriction of ø to the subcategories of U-projective and UT -projective objects, respectively. In this paper we deal with the following problem, raised by R.-E. Hoffmann in [5] 1.16 (b):

Assuming that ø* is an equivalence of categories when is it possible to find a category C and a right adjoint functor V: C → K inducing the same monad T in K, and a full reflective embedding E: A → K, such that:

(1) V.E = U.

(2) ø = ø'. E for the comparison functor ø': C → KT .

(3) F'X is contained (via E) in A, for each K-object X, F' being the left adjoint of V.

(4) ø': C → KT has a full and faithful left adjoint L'.

We prove that there exists a pair (C,V) satisfying the conditions of the problem, with A an isomorphism-closed subcategory of C, such that:

(5) For all C ? Obj C the reflection map rC: C → A is ø'-initial.

We also prove that this pair (C,V) is the universal solution satisfying condition (5), i.e. if (Ci,Vi) is a pair satisfying conditions (1)-(5) with Ei: A → C2 the embedding and Li left adjoint to the comparison functor øi: Ci KT then there exists a unique full and faithful functor Hi: C → Ci such that H. E = Ei and Hi. L'—Li. Moreover the universal solution is uniquely determined up to isomorphisms of categories and natural isomorphisms of functors. Finally, we study a particular situation and find, within the solutions of the problem satisfying two further conditions, the lease and the largest element. We conclude the paper with an example of this situation.  相似文献

A finite set A = {a1 < … <an}? ? is said to be convex if the sequence (ai ? ai?1)ni=2 is strictly increasing. Using an estimate of the additive energy of convex sets, one can estimate the size of the sumset as ∣A + A∣ ? ∣A102/65, which slightly sharpens Shkredov’s latest result ∣A + A∣ ? ∣A58/37.

Let A be a basic connected finite dimensional algebra over an algebraically closed field. We show that if Γ is an infinite connected component of the Auslander-Reiten quiver ΓA of A in which each ΓA-orbit contains only finitely many vertices, then the number of indecomposable direct summands of the middle term of any mesh, whose starting vertex belongs to the infinite stable part of Γ, is less than or equal to 3. Moreover, if the nonstable vertices belong to τA-orbits of exceptional projectives in Γ, then Γ can be obtained from a stable tube by a finite number of multiple coray-ray insertions of type α?γ and multiple coray-ray insertions of type α?γ.  相似文献

We prove for abelian varieties a global form of Denef and Loeser?s motivic monodromy conjecture, in arbitrary characteristic. More precisely, we prove that for every tamely ramified abelian variety A over a complete discretely valued field with algebraically closed residue field, its motivic zeta function has a unique pole at Chai?s base change conductor c(A) of A, and that the order of this pole equals one plus the potential toric rank of A. Moreover, we show that for every embedding of Q? in C, the value exp(2πic(A)) is an ?-adic tame monodromy eigenvalue of A. The main tool in the paper is Edixhoven?s filtration on the special fiber of the Néron model of A, which measures the behavior of the Néron model under tame base change.  相似文献

Jeek and Kepka [4] proved that a universal algebra A with at least one at least binary operation is isomorphic to the factor of a subdirectly irreducible algebra B by its monolith if and only if the intersection of all of its (nonempty) ideals is nonempty, and that B may be chosen to be finite if A is finite. (By an ideal of A is meant a non-empty subset I of A such that f(a1, . . . , an) I whenever f is an n-ary fundamental operation of A and a1, . . . , an A are elements with ai I for at least one index i.) In the present paper, we prove that if A is a semigroup, then B may be chosen also to be a semigroup, but that a finite semigroup need not be isomorphic to the factor of a finite subdirectly irreducible semigroup by its monolith.  相似文献

Let D be a Prüfer domain, and denote by ± b?(D) the multiplicative group of all invertible fractional ideals of D, ordered by A ≤ B if and only if A ? B. Denote by G i the value group of the valuation associated with the valuation ring D M i , where {M i } iI is the collection of all maximal ideals of D. In this note we prove that the natural map from ± b?(D) into ± b iI G i is an isomorphism onto the cardinal sum ± b? iI G i if and only if D is h-local. As a corollary, the group of divisibility of an h-local Bézout domain is isomorphic to ± b? iI G i , the notation being as above.  相似文献

In this paper, we introduce a concept of A-sequences of Halpern type where A is an averaging infinite matrix. If A is the identity matrix, this notion become the well-know sequence generated by Halpern's iteration. A necessary and sufficient condition for the strong convergence of A-sequences of Halpern type is given whenever the matrix A satisfies some certain concentrating conditions. This class of matrices includes two interesting classes of matrices considered by Combettes and Pennanen [J. Math. Anal. Appl. 2002;275:521–536]. We deduce all the convergence theorems studied by Cianciaruso et al. [Optimization. 2016;65:1259–1275] and Muglia et al. [J. Nonlinear Convex Anal. 2016;17:2071–2082] from our result. Moreover, these results are established under the weaker assumptions. We also show that the same conclusion remains true under a new condition.  相似文献

We prove that a tame weakly shod algebra A which is not quasi-tilted is simply connected if and only if the orbit graph of its pip-bounded component is a tree, or if and only if its first Hochschild cohomology group H1(A) with coefficients in A A A vanishes. We also show that it is strongly simply connected if and only if the orbit graph of each of its directed components is a tree, or if and only if H1(A) = 0 and it contains no full convex subcategory which is hereditary of type 𝔸?, or if and only if it is separated and contains no full convex subcategory which is hereditary of type 𝔸?.  相似文献

We give sufficient conditions for a differential equation to have a given semisimple group as its Galois group. For any group G with G 0 = G 1 · ··· · G r , where each G i is a simple group of type A?, C?, D?, E6, or E7, we construct a differential equation over C(x) having Galois group G.  相似文献

An anisotropic Sobolev and Nikol'skii-Besov space on a domain G is determined by its integro-differential (shortly, ID) parameters. On the other hand, the geometry of G is characterized by the set Λ(G) of all vectors λ=(λ1,..., λn) such that G satisfies the λ-horn condition. We study the dependence of the totality of possible embeddings upon the set Λ(G) and theID-parameters of the space. We consider only embeddings with q≥pi, where pi are the integral parameters of the space and q is the integral embedding parameter. For a given space, we introduce its initial matrix A0 determined by theID-parameters. A0 turns out to be a Z-matrix. On the basis of a natural classification of Z-matrices, a classification of anisotropic spaces is introduced. This classification allows one to restate the existence of an embedding with q≥pi in terms of certain specific properties of A0. Let A0 be a nondegenerate M-matrix. Any vector λ∈Λ(G) gives rise to a certain set of admissible values of the embedding parameters. We call λ optimal if this set is the largest possible. It turns out that the optimal vector λ G * is determined by Λ(G) and A0, and may be found by a linear optimization procedure. The following cases are possible: a) , b) , c) λ G * does not exist. In case a) the set of admissible values of the embedding parameters is the biggest, while in case c) no embeddings with q≥pi exist. In case b) the so-called saturation phenomenon occurs, i.e., certain variations of some differential parameters of the space do not change the set of admissible values of the embedding parameters. The latter fact has some applications to the problem of extension of all functions belonging to the given space from G to En. Bibliography: 20 titles.
